Acerca de este curso

In an era of increasing demand for high-quality, cost-effective healthcare, the ability to advocate for clients, evidence-based practices, and the OT profession is more critical than ever. This course equips learners with the tools to communicate effectively, navigate policy and politics, and promote positive change within their organizations and the broader community. By completing this course, learners will have a deep understanding of the advocacy process, including strategies for building coalitions, influencing decision-makers, and leveraging data to make a compelling case for change. These skills are essential for career advancement in Occupational Therapy and are in high demand across the healthcare industry.

Detalles del Curso

โ€ข Advocacy Fundamentals
โ€ข Overview of Occupational Therapy (OT)
โ€ข Importance of Client-Centered Approach in Advocacy and OT
โ€ข Identifying Stakeholders in Advocacy and OT
โ€ข Strategies for Effective Communication in Advocacy and OT
โ€ข Legal and Ethical Considerations in Advocacy and OT
โ€ข Building Coalitions and Partnerships in Advocacy and OT
โ€ข Measuring Advocacy Impact and Outcomes in OT
โ€ข Self-Care and Resilience for Advocates and OT Professionals
